Introduction:

This is a simple permanent magnet DC motor model to demonstrate the DC electric motor working principle.

It will rotate like a real electric motor ideal for school scientific projects or physics teaching.

Parameter:

Model:J24018

Working voltage:DC 3.0V-6.0V;

Usage: Study magnetic lines of force;

Magnet size:22*20*20mm(0.86*0.79*0.79 inch);

Magnetic flux density:>=72mT;

When you finish the motor assembly, please turn the rotor bracket to let the gap middle between the 2 brushes.

And then connect to the cable on the terminal and then connect it to DC 3.0V-6.0V power to do a test.

Please Note:
1. To avoid the short circuit, two electric brushes never touch the commutator segment.

2. Its working voltage is DC 3.0V-6.0V.
